How to survive the flight to Ransel?
Wherever you’re jetting in from, flying can be a seamless experience if you’ve planned ahead. Take a peek at these handy tips and tricks that will help get your Ransel holiday started on the right foot.What to pack in your hand luggage:

  • Travelling on a plane can be easy if you bring the right things. First things first, you’ll need toiletry items, such as deodorant and a toothbrush, a spare change of clothes and something to read. Next, find room in your carry-on bag for your electronic devices, chargers, any medications and perhaps a quality neck pillow too. Lastly, be sure to bring your passport, travel documents and some money.

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:

  • While the list of prohibited items can differ between air carriers, the general rule of thumb is avoid carrying anything flammable, sharp or explosive. This includes screwdrivers, pocket knives, spray paint and flares. Sports equipment like ski poles, and items that could harm passengers, such as pepper spray and guns, aren’t allowed in the cabin either.

What to wear on a flight:

  • The main aim is to be as comfortable as possible. Layer up in natural-fibre clothing and remember to bring a pullover in case it gets chilly in the cabin. Always go with flat, slightly roomy shoes as your feet may swell during the journey. Leave the high heels and heavy boots in your main luggage.
  • A serious condition called de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a risk on long-haul flights. It results from blood clots forming due to poor circulation. Walking up and down the aisle and doing leg and foot exercises while seated helps to prevent this happening. Wearing a pair of compression tights or socks can also help.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Ransel?
The secret is to be prepared before you arrive at the airport security gate. That way, you’ll be stepping onto that plane to Ransel before you know it. Follow these tips and get your trip off to a fantastic start:

  • Airport security personnel first need to establish that you have a valid ID and travel documents before you’re allowed to proceed any further. Keep them close by.
  • Time to strip down. Well sort of. Your belt, coat, keys and other small items, like coins, will need to go on a tray through the X-ray machine. Make your life easier by removing them before your turn.
  • For just a few minutes, you’ll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, tablet and any other electronics must also be sent through the scanner.
  • Remove all gels and liquids from your hand lu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ray separately. Each product should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 milliliters) and everything must fit in a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Choosing your footwear wisely can save you several precious minutes. Hiking or heavy-style boots are often required to be removed and X-rayed separately. Slip-on shoes usually aren’t.
  • Sharp items like knives can’t be taken on board. They’ll be confiscated at security, so pack them safely away in your checked baggage.
